Is 467 335 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 467 335 is about 683.619.

Thus, the square root of 467 335 is not an integer, and therefore 467 335 is not a square number.

What is the square number of 467 335?

The square of a number (here 467 335) is the result of the product of this number (467 335) by itself (i.e., 467 335 × 467 335); the square of 467 335 is sometimes called "raising 467 335 to the power 2", or "467 335 squared".

The square of 467 335 is 218 402 002 225 because 467 335 × 467 335 = 467 3352 = 218 402 002 225.

As a consequence, 467 335 is the square root of 218 402 002 225.
